Fri 07 Jul 2010Warning over farm mishaps during harvest
FARMERS HAVE been asked to re-examine safety measures at a time of year when they are busy harvesting, and children are around the farmyard.
Some 18 people have died in farm mishaps already this year, compared with 11 for the whole of 2009. Tractors and machinery accounted for 10 of those deaths, while three fatalities were related to tree felling or timber.
